Highlights

GAO prepared a study to: (1) present background information on the principal Department of Defense (DOD) audit and investigative organizations; (2) summarize findings of earlier reports on these organizations; and (3) discuss the merits of having a statutory inspector general in DOD modeled after those in the civil agencies. The study supplements many oral briefings GAO has given to congressional staffs about the various DOD audit and investigative organizations. Legislation now pending before Congress would create an inspector general in DOD; consolidate some of the existing DOD audit, inspection, and investigative units; and give them more independence and authority.
